Overview
The program offers health-related benefits to City of Hamilton residents living independently in the community. It supports approved items such as medical devices, mobility aids, dental care, and travel for medical appointments, with a maximum funding amount not specified in the source.

Activities funded
- Requesting approved health-related supports
- Applying for medical, dental, mobility, and travel-related benefits
Documents Needed
- ID for every household member
- Previous year’s CRA Notice of Assessment or Proof of Income Statement
- Letter of assessment from a healthcare professional
- Doctor’s note or prescription, when required
Eligibility
Who is eligible?
- Ontario Works recipients
- Ontario Disability Support Program recipients
- Low-income families, individuals, and seniors
Who is not eligible
- Sponsored immigrants
- Refugees covered under other programs
- Self-employed individuals
- Residents of special care homes, hospitals, or chronic/long-term care facilities
Eligible expenses
- Medical devices, supplies, and equipment
- Mobility aids and repairs
- Dental care and dentures
- Medical travel
- Child care, hearing, vision, and respiratory supports
Ineligible Costs and Activities
- Equipment, devices, or services already purchased or ordered
Eligible geographic areas
- City of Hamilton
Processing and Agreement
- Applications are reviewed after submission
- Online applications allow status tracking and updates
- Approval is required before purchasing equipment or services
Additional information
- Applicants can check request status online.
- A friend, family member, or advocate may help with the application.
- Paper applications must be signed and dated.
